Description du poste

Description

The Senior Clinical Trial Associate (CTA) is providing high-quality administrative and operational support to the Clinical Operations Team. In this role, you will report to the Head of Clinical Operations. You will play a critical part in ensuring the efficient, compliant, and timely execution of our clinical trials. The CTA is responsible for maintaining study documentation, supporting trial logistics, and ensuring inspection readiness while working closely with Clinical Trial Managers (CTMs), vendors, and study teams. The role requires str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ced biotech environment. All activities are conducted in compliance with ICH-GCP, company SOPs, and applicable regulatory requirements.

Department: Clinical Development

Location: Agomab Antwerp

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ist the CTM in the preparation, distribution and maintenance of study related documents;
  • Manage the Trial Master File (TMF) to ensure completeness, accuracy and compliance with internal procedures and regulatory standards, in collaboration with the CTM;
  • Ensure inspection readiness of the TMF at all times and archiving of the TMF at study completion;
  • Facilitate communication with trial sites, vendors and internal team members;
  • Maintain study trackers, reports and documentation systems and distribute information to stakeholders in collaboration with the CTM;
  • Coordinate and schedule meetings, teleconferences, and logistics for the clinical study teams;
  • Manage the request of clinical trial insurances with the insurance broker and reports on the activity to the CTM;
  • Support study-specific clinical sample tracking and logistics;
  • Assist with vendor coordination and follow-up activities;
  • Assist in the organization of meetings, trainings and other clinical operations events;
  • Adhere to company policies, SOPs and guidelines;
  • Support quality control of documentation and operational processes and contribute to continuous improvement of clinical operations workflows.
